TECHNICAL SPECIFICATIONS
(All data below are tested at operating ambient temperature 25°C, air flow 300LFM, 5.0Vout, unless otherwise stated.)
PARAMETER NOTES and CONDITIONS D12S400
Min. Typ. Max. Units
ABSOLUTE MAXIMUM RATINGS
Input Voltage Continuous -0.3 13.8 V
Operating Temperature With appropriate air flow and de-rating as Figure 28 0 85 °C
Storage Temperature -40 125 °C
INPUT CHARACTERISTICS
Operating Input Voltage Vo3.3V 10.8 12.0 13.2 V
Input Under-Voltage Lockout
Turn-On Voltage Threshold
Vo3.3V, Io=1A
4.8 V
Turn-Off Voltage Threshold
Vo3.3V, Io=1A
4.5 V
Lockout Hysteresis Voltage 0.3 V
Maximum Input Current 100%Load, 12Vin, 5.0Vout 38 A
No-Load Input Current Total input range 750 mA
Off Converter Input Current Remote OFF, Vin=12V 35 mA
OUTPUT CHARACTERISTICS
Output Voltage Adjustment Range 0.8375 5.0 V
Output Voltage Set Point Measured at remote sense pin -1.5 +1.5 %Vo
Output Voltage Regulation
Over Load Io=Io_min to Io_max -0.5 +0.5 %Vo
Over Line Vin=Vin_min to Vin_max -0.5 +0.5 %Vo
Over Temperature Tc=0°C to 85°C -1.0 +1.0 °C
Total output range Over load, line, temperature regulation and set point -3.5 +3.5 %Vo
Output Voltage Ripple and Noise 5Hz to 20MHz bandwidth
Peak-to-Peak Full Load, 10uF Tan cap & 1uF ceramic, total input & output range 50 mV
RMS Full Load, 10uF Tan cap & 1uF ceramic, total input & output range 20 mV
Output Current Range 0 80 A
Output Voltage Over-shoot at Start-up All conditions 0.5 2 % of Vo
Output Voltage Under-shoot at Power-Off Vin=12V, Turn OFF 100 mV
Output DC Current-Limit Inception Hiccup mode 135 %Iomax
DYNAMIC CHARACTERISTICS
Output Dynamic Load Response Without output cap.
Positive Step Change in Output Current 12Vin, 5.0Vout, 0A to 20A, 10A/uS 170 mV
Negative Step Change in Output Current 12Vin, 5.0Vout, 20A to 0A, 10A/uS 170 mV
Settling Time Settling to be within regulation band (to 10% Vo deviation) 20 µs
Turn-On Transient
Start-Up Time, from On/Off Control From Enable high to 90% of Vo 5 ms
Start-Up Time, from input power From Vin=12V to 90% of Vo 10 ms
Power Good Delay All conditions (within 90% of Vo(set)) 2 ms
Minimum Output Capacitance 0 µF
Maximum Output Startup Capacitive Load ESR 1m 0 5000 µF
Minimum Input Capacitance 2200 µF
EFFICIENCY
Vo=1.0V Vin=12V, Io=80A 85.0 %
Vo=1.2V Vin=12V, Io=80A 86.0 %
Vo=1.5V Vin=12V, Io=80A 88.5 %
Vo=1.8V Vin=12V, Io=80A 89.5 %
Vo=2.5V Vin=12V, Io=80A 91.5 %
Vo=3.3V Vin=12V, Io=80A 92.5 %
Vo=5.0V Vin=12V, Io=80A 94.0 %
FEATURE CHARACTERISTICS
Switching Frequency Fixed, Per phase 500 KHz
ON/OFF Control Positive logic (internally pulled high)
Logic High Module On (or leave the pin open) 4.5 5.5 V
Logic Low Module Off -0.3 0.5 V
GENERAL SPECIFICATIONS
Calculated MTBF
12Vin, 5.0Vout, Full load, 55, 400LFM
1.0 M hours
12Vin, 5.0Vout, Full load, 25, 400LFM
1.4 M hours
Weight 35.0 grams
Over-Temperature Shutdown Refer to Figure 28 for the measuring point 125 °C
